About us Practical matters How to find us prof. dr. W.J. (Wout) van Bekkum

prof. dr. W.J. (Wout) van Bekkum

Emeritus Professor of Middle Eastern Studies

BOOK:

The Religious Poetry of El'azar ha-Bavli, Baghdad 13th Century (2023). Review: Speculum 101/2, 2026, pp. 609-611.

ARTICLES:

Aramaic Poetry and Hebrew Hymnology: Intentions and Effects (with Naoya Katsumata): Analecta Bruxellensia 24, 2023-2, pp. 22-43.

The Hebrew Laments (Qinot) of Judah ben David Ibn Yahya (MS Firkoviz Evr. I.165), MEAHH 74, 2025, pp. 1-61.

Expressions of Truth in Qumran and Piyyut, MISSING PIECES: Essays in Honour of Eibert J.C. Tigchelaar, Editors: Arjen F. Bakker, George J. Brooke, P Bärry Hartog, Hindy Najman, Mladen Popovic, Pierre van Hecke, De Gruyter-Brill 2025, pp. 87-103.

The anonymous and unusual Seder 'Avodah Achalleh le-Rokhev Shamayim (with Naoya Katsumata), Zutot 2025, pp. 1-13.

Codex Reuchlinianus 3, fol. 383r-v, Zutot 2026 (with Naoya Katsumata).

Hebrew Poetry from Medieval France and Provençe as Hypotext for Latin Translations (Paris 2026)

Translation of Maimonides' GUIDE OF THE PERPLEXED from Judeo-Arabic into Dutch. Publication: Towards a Dutch Translation of the GUIDE / Naar een Nederlandse Vertaling van de GIDS (in honour of Resianne Fontaine, 2026)
